CBOT rice ends mostly firm amid speculative buying
CHICAGO: Rough rice futures at the Chicago Board of Trade ended mostly higher on Monday, lifted by modest speculative buying, traders said.
CBOT rice settled unchanged to 3 cents per hundredweight (cwt) higher, with March unchanged at $5.58.
The market had little fresh fundamental guidance on Monday and activity largely was consolidation after sharp gains last week, traders said. Little commercial activity was seen.
Traders noted early speculative buying and some local short covering, but selling of 75 to 100 March contracts by Rosenthal Collins capped gains. ADM Investor Services and E.D. & F. Man International were early buyers.
In world news, the U.S. Department of Agriculture's Philippine attach raised its estimate for the country's 1999/2000 rough rice crop to a record 11.914 million tonnes from a previous estimate of 11.769 million.
Rice futures volume in Monday's pit session was estimated by the CBOT at 600 contracts, compared to 850 Friday.-Reuters
